Output 934324aeb086d0ffc9e026e9ab2c044ac286ef3a93cb8d0f937fbd0a823209b6:5

value
37865434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a4bd267832b42b64c1548b05e8e7207bc0f557 OP_EQUAL
address
MJu4fhxqd5vEZocJJ3ZNoay6jkUya6P99Z
transaction
934324aeb086d0ffc9e026e9ab2c044ac286ef3a93cb8d0f937fbd0a823209b6
spent
true